High Compression Wave Cap : Why Tension Matters

Not every wave cap applies the same amount of pressure, and honestly, tension is the one thing that separates a wave cap that actually helps from one that's just for show.

The good news? Once you know what to look for, it's easy to tell the difference.

Step 1: Understand What Tension Actually Does

Tension is what keeps your hair pressed flat against your head all day, reinforcing the direction you trained during brushing. Without it, hair has room to shift and drift out of pattern as you move through your day.

Step 2: Know the Difference Between Too Loose and Too Tight

Too loose, and your pattern loosens by midday. Too tight, and you're dealing with discomfort or even headaches. The sweet spot is snug enough to hold shape, comfortable enough to forget you're wearing it.

Step 3: Prioritize Consistency Over Maximum Pressure

A wave cap with the right, even tension worn every single day outperforms a high-compression cap you only wear occasionally. Reliable beats extreme.

Getting the tension right isn't about squeezing as hard as possible, it's about finding pressure you'll actually wear consistently, day after day.
